-
Feed de Notícias
- EXPLORAR
-
Blogs
AI-Powered SQL Queries for Postgres & MySQL: The Future of Smart Database Management
Introduction to AI-Powered SQL Queries
The rapid evolution of artificial intelligence is transforming how developers, analysts, and businesses interact with databases. Traditional querying methods in PostgreSQL and MySQL require deep technical expertise, precise syntax, and a strong understanding of database structures. However, with the rise of AI-powered SQL queries, even non-technical users can generate accurate and optimized queries in seconds.
By combining machine learning, natural language processing (NLP), and database intelligence, AI-driven tools are reshaping how we write, optimize, and execute SQL queries. This article explores how AI-powered SQL is revolutionizing AI-Powered SQL Queries for Postgres & MySQL its benefits, real-world use cases, and why it’s becoming essential in modern data workflows.
What Are AI-Powered SQL Queries?
AI-powered SQL queries refer to the use of artificial intelligence to automatically generate, optimize, or suggest SQL commands based on user input. Instead of manually writing complex queries, users can simply describe what they need in plain English.
For example:
-
Input: “Show total sales by month for 2025”
-
Output: A fully structured SQL query ready to run in MySQL or PostgreSQL
These systems rely on:
-
Natural Language Processing (NLP)
-
Machine Learning algorithms
-
Database schema understanding
-
Query optimization techniques
Why AI-Powered SQL Is Gaining Popularity
1. Simplifies Complex Query Writing
Writing SQL queries manually can be time-consuming and error-prone. AI SQL generators eliminate syntax errors and reduce the learning curve for beginners.
2. Boosts Productivity
Developers and analysts can generate queries instantly, saving hours of manual effort. This is especially useful for large datasets in Postgres databases and MySQL systems.
3. Reduces Human Error
AI tools minimize common mistakes such as:
-
Incorrect joins
-
Missing conditions
-
Poor query structure
4. Enhances Query Optimization
AI can suggest faster and more efficient queries by analyzing database indexes, relationships, and execution plans.
How AI Works with Postgres & MySQL
Understanding Database Schema
AI tools scan your database schema, including:
-
Tables
-
Columns
-
Relationships
-
Indexes
This helps the system generate accurate queries tailored to your database.
Natural Language to SQL Conversion
Using NLP, AI converts plain English instructions into SQL syntax compatible with:
-
PostgreSQL queries
-
MySQL queries
Query Optimization Engine
AI analyzes:
-
Query execution plans
-
Index usage
-
Data distribution
It then suggests improvements for faster performance.
Key Features of AI-Powered SQL Tools
1. Text-to-SQL Conversion
Convert simple text into SQL commands instantly. This feature is ideal for beginners and non-technical users.
2. Auto-Completion & Suggestions
AI suggests:
-
Table names
-
Column names
-
JOIN conditions
3. Query Debugging
AI identifies errors and provides corrections, making debugging easier.
4. Cross-Database Compatibility
Most AI tools support both:
-
Postgres SQL queries
-
MySQL database queries
5. Data Visualization Integration
Some tools also convert query results into charts and dashboards.
Benefits of AI-Powered SQL for Developers
Faster Development Cycles
Developers can focus on logic instead of syntax, reducing development time.
Improved Code Quality
AI ensures clean and optimized SQL queries, improving maintainability.
Learning Assistance
Beginners can learn SQL faster by analyzing AI-generated queries.
Benefits for Data Analysts and Businesses
Self-Service Analytics
Non-technical users can generate reports without relying on developers.
Better Decision Making
Faster data access leads to quicker insights and smarter business decisions.
Cost Efficiency
Reducing dependency on database experts lowers operational costs.
Use Cases of AI-Powered SQL Queries
1. Business Intelligence Reporting
AI tools generate reports from MySQL databases or Postgres databases without manual query writing.
2. Data Exploration
Users can explore datasets using simple questions like:
-
“Top 10 customers by revenue”
-
“Average order value by region”
3. E-commerce Analytics
Track:
-
Sales trends
-
Customer behavior
-
Inventory performance
4. SaaS Platforms
Many SaaS tools integrate AI SQL query builders to help users access data easily. Platforms like Sourcetable are exploring ways to simplify spreadsheet-style database interaction using AI-driven querying.
AI vs Traditional SQL Query Writing
| Feature | Traditional SQL | AI-Powered SQL |
|---|---|---|
| Learning Curve | High | Low |
| Speed | Slow | Fast |
| Error Rate | High | Low |
| Accessibility | Limited to developers | Accessible to everyone |
| Optimization | Manual | Automated |
Challenges of AI-Powered SQL
1. Accuracy Issues
AI may sometimes misinterpret user intent, especially with complex queries.
2. Data Privacy Concerns
Using AI tools with sensitive data requires proper security measures.
3. Dependency on Training Data
The quality of AI-generated queries depends on the training data and model accuracy.
Best Practices for Using AI SQL Tools
1. Verify Generated Queries
Always review AI-generated SQL before executing it on production databases.
2. Use Clear Instructions
Provide precise and structured input for better results.
3. Combine AI with Human Expertise
AI should assist, not replace, database professionals.
Popular AI SQL Tools and Platforms
Some widely used tools include:
-
AI SQL generators
-
Natural language database query tools
-
Automated query optimization platforms
These tools are designed to work seamlessly with:
-
PostgreSQL databases
-
MySQL servers
Future of AI in SQL and Database Management
The future of AI-powered SQL queries looks promising, with advancements in:
-
Deep learning models
-
Context-aware query generation
-
Real-time database insights
We can expect:
-
Fully automated data analysis
-
Voice-based SQL querying
-
Intelligent database assistants
How AI Improves Query Optimization in Postgres & MySQL
Index Recommendations
AI suggests indexes to improve query performance.
Execution Plan Analysis
AI evaluates execution plans and recommends faster alternatives.
Query Refactoring
AI rewrites inefficient queries into optimized versions.
AI-Powered SQL for Beginners
Even if you have no experience with SQL, AI tools allow you to:
-
Write queries using plain English
-
Understand SQL structure
-
Learn faster with real examples
SEO Keywords to Focus On
To maximize visibility, this article includes high-search keywords such as:
-
AI-powered SQL queries
-
Postgres SQL optimization
-
MySQL query generator
-
Natural language to SQL
-
AI database tools
-
SQL automation tools
-
machine learning SQL
-
database query optimization
Conclusion
The rise of AI-powered SQL queries for Postgres & MySQL marks a significant shift in how we interact with data. By eliminating the complexity of manual query writing, AI is making databases more accessible, efficient, and intelligent.
Whether you're a developer, data analyst, or business owner, adopting AI-driven SQL tools can dramatically improve productivity and decision-making. As technology continues to evolve, AI will play an even bigger role in shaping the future of database management systems Embracing this innovation today means staying ahead in a data-driven world where speed, accuracy, and efficiency are everything.
Here are the relevant keywords:
| AI for Business Automation |
| AI Spreadsheet Assistant |
| Cursor for Spreadsheets |
| AI-Powered Spreadsheet |
